Well, after spending all but two weekends since bow season started, and 16 of the last 24 days at the ranch, I am coming home empty handed for the first time in 14 years. This has been the wierdest year ever. Deer have yet to hit the feeders consistently except for late night feedings. The rut happened 3 weeks earlier than normal. Bachelor groups started up in early December. Had alot of early season weather patterns that hurt, but even when we started to move in closer to bedding areas, we would see few deer. The only thing I can think of is that we are now having a rather large pig problem, but I dont suspect it to be any worse that elsewhere in Stephens county. Next month we will stop feeding protein/corn except for only those feeders that are hog proof. Terribly frustated as we love our venison and only buy beef when we run out!
